More than 50 disabled people have been assigned promotional and packaging tasks through a project that is providing more work opportunities for disabled people.

The Me2 Cooperative, which is part of a project led by Aġenzija Sapport, is commissioned to work for private companies and government entities.

Family Minister Chris Said yesterday visited members of the Me2 Cooperative in Mtarfa where he encouraged more companies to follow in the footsteps of Marsovin and Offset Printers and use the Me2 Cooperative’s services. The aim of the cooperative is to increase awareness among employers.
